Bad Cravings...........

Is this normal? I am starting to shake, I am on day 2, having horrible cravings for the vics and called my doctor and yelled at them to give me something for the w/ds. I had called them last week to let them know my script was running out and they never called back. I doubt that they will call back, but it felt good to get it out. Took a HOT bath and sweated like crazy. Is it normal to still have the taste in my mouth that the vics gave me and when will it go away.

When I went thru W/D's many times I always got the shakes, I got really really really cold, achy, diarrhea, felt like I was in a cloud, had no energy etc. It's the worst thing besides labor and delivery!!! Dr's suck!! They prescribe these meds and don't tell you how addicting they are or how to slowly come off of them. The Dr's here never call me back either and if they do it takes like 3 days. WTF!!!! You feel like they don't give a #*&@ right? Have you tried that Thomas recipe???? Do you have any benzo's like valium, xanax, ativan? They help.
